QUICK CHEESEBURGER BAKE

Cheddar cheese and Bisquick® mix join forces in this hearty meal of ground beef and mixed veggies.

Time 40m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 lb (at least 80%) lean ground beef
3/4 cup chopped onion
1 can (11 oz) condensed Cheddar cheese soup
1 cup frozen mixed vegetables
1/4 cup milk
2 cups Original Bisquick™ mix
3/4 cup water
1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ese (4 oz)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 400°F. Generously grease rectangular baking dish, 13x9x2 inches. Cook ground beef and onion in 10-inch skillet over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until beef is brown; drain. Stir in soup, vegetables and milk.
  • Stir Bisquick mix and water in baking dish until moistened; spread evenly. Spread beef mixture over batter. Sprinkle with cheese.
  • Bake 30 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 350, Carbohydrate 28 g, Cholesterol 55 mg, Fat 1/2, Fiber 2 g, Protein 18 g, SaturatedFat 8 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 850 mg, Sugar 5 g, TransFat 1 1/2 g
